Output 8f66c4288023ce73ea9a7976b5214d1a303cd2378792f554fb4dd328a705cc1a:0

value
1208989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d35c4119eaa91df4ae8eb7ed0385eff058d07b6 OP_EQUALVERIFY OP_CHECKSIG
address
1DsegmYAkgTJwQwU56g9kZJBFr2bygdkG3
transaction
8f66c4288023ce73ea9a7976b5214d1a303cd2378792f554fb4dd328a705cc1a
spent
true